Why can t you store PS5 games on external hard drive?

You can store PS5 games on an external storage device, but you cannot play them directly from there. You have to copy the game data back to the PS5's internal SSD storage beforehand. The advantage: This is much faster than having to download the game again.

Can a PS5 have 2 external hard drives?

As mentioned, you have to use your external hard drive on one of the two USB-A ports on the back of the console, but you can't use both of them. The PS5 can only accept one external games storage device at once, so you can't hook up two external hard drives for even more storage.
